Transaction 44bb3c6e2767661d83500896f77e9abe680a755c31854ca161f8598a5511e829

1 Input
2 Outputs
  • 44bb3c6e2767661d83500896f77e9abe680a755c31854ca161f8598a5511e829:0
  • value  180457
    address  3LYudZ2hy6pWC2GLmcafu4SmB4aYaRaw7o
  • 44bb3c6e2767661d83500896f77e9abe680a755c31854ca161f8598a5511e829:1
  • value  1611471
    address  14jVvSeHT4HKarBgQThfCqT1eDjKMoVoaJ